The second group of assets not controlled by your Will will be the that ignore Title. Industry and vehicles are a perfect example but this might apply to bank and brokerage accounts. It's common for most couples to own their assets jointly. When one spouse passes away, that asset passes by title and becomes the property of the additional spouse, regardless of what is with your will. As your Will is not involved, Probate is avoided.
